# Contacts: Pindrop Autocomplete Widget

Scope: the Pindrop address autocomplete widget embedded in checkout flows. Owned by the Wayfinder team. Key areas for review: client-side query throttling, suggestion cache handling, and the upstream geocoding proxy. Threat-model docs and the last pentest summary live in the Wayfinder wiki space. Code owners are listed in the repo manifest. For disclosure questions, architecture walkthroughs, or access to prior findings, contact the widget's security liaison at the address below.

billing contact of tahop-yahap = aldvan@plorvanet.internal

## Step 4: Migrate role checks

Glyphwiki 3.x removes the legacy `can_edit` flag. Plugins must query the new `roles` table directly. Replace any calls to `acl.legacy_check()` with `acl.resolve(user, space)`. Roles are now scoped per-space; global roles no longer cascade. Run the bundled backfill script once before enabling your plugin, or permission lookups will return empty sets. The backfill requires direct read access to the roles store. Connect using the string below.

database URL for bahop-yagep: mssql://sildor_svc:35ha7jz@db-fb6d.nelvrodyn.example:5432/casath

Nice work on the StageGrid renderer — zoom feels way smoother now. One thing before I approve: the magic numbers for seat spacing and label fade are sprinkled across three files, which will bite the next person (probably you!) when the Orpheline Hall layout lands. Can you pull them into a single constants module? To save you digging, I collected the current values from the branch and they should read like this.

tuning table, kawep-tawif:
CAPS = {
    "olidor": 80,
    "belion": 7,
    "quenys": 225,
    "druox": 839,
    "fraath": 482,
}

Account recovery, Pebblecast metrics sidecar. Scope: service account only; do not touch the aggregator cluster. Steps: disable the sidecar's scrape loop, revoke stale tokens, re-enroll via the Thornfield recovery CLI. Reviewer checks: diff the token manifest, confirm no wildcard scopes, verify audit log entry. CLI requires operator confirmation at the final step. Approve only if all three checks pass. The CLI's final prompt accepts the phrase that follows.

recovery phrase for yajof-bagap: oliwyn-ulaael